What is Automatic Draft Authorization?

Automatic draft authorization is a financial tool that allows individuals and businesses to authorize recurring payments directly from their bank accounts. This process streamlines financial transactions, making it easier to manage ongoing expenses. By utilizing automatic draft authorizations, users can enhance their control over regular payments, ensuring that they occur on time without manual intervention.
This authorization serves a significant role in the context of financial transactions, enabling a seamless flow of funds between parties. It is particularly important for managing recurring payments, as it reduces the likelihood of missed deadlines and associated late fees.

Anyone looking to set up automatic payments can use the Automatic Draft Authorization. This includes individuals, businesses, and organizations that require regular transactions for services or goods.
Before completing the form, gather your bank account details, the specific payment amount, due dates for payments, and the name of the entity you’re authorizing to withdraw funds.
You can submit the completed Automatic Draft Authorization form directly through pdfFiller by using the provided submission options or downloading it to send via email or mail as needed.
Common mistakes include incorrect bank account numbers, missing signatures, and failure to provide all necessary information. Always double-check your entries for accuracy.
Processing time may vary based on the entity you're submitting to. Typically, allow a few business days for your authorization to be activated and for payments to commence.
No, notarization is usually not required for the Automatic Draft Authorization form. However, check with the receiving entity for their specific requirements.
To cancel the Automatic Draft Authorization, you typically need to notify the entity receiving the payments. It's advisable to follow up with written confirmation.
